As the primary secondary metabolite in crops, phenolic acids might be divided into hydroxycinnamic acids and hydroxybenzoic acids, In line with their chemical construction. Up to now, 5 hydroxycinnamic acids and a few hydroxybenzoic acids are determined in the mung bean. Caffeic, p-coumaric, and t-ferulic acids are the most typical hydroxycinnamic acids while in the mung bean, though gallic acid will be the most often transpiring hydroxybenzoic acid.

The JAK/STAT (Janus kinase/signal transducers and activators of transcription) signalling is often a sign transduction pathway specifically involved with the cellular homeostasis and inside the immune responses, modulating a big selection of cytokines and expansion aspects involved with cell proliferation, differentiation, cell migration and apoptosis [60]. In vitro concentrations of curcumin ranging from twenty to fifty μM are actually reported to inhibit STAT3 phosphorylation in various cell styles [sixty one,62]. This observation is in step with knowledge documented by Liu et al. on the capability of curcumin to modulate STAT3 pathway inside of a mice design with colitis induced by dextran sulfate sodium (DSS) [sixty three]. A major advancement from the condition action index and histological injure score in contrast with Handle team continues to be observed adhering to remedy with curcumin (fifty mg/kg). Moreover, also the myeloperoxidase activity (MPO), an index of leukocyte infiltration, and the phosphorylation of STAT3 resulted noticeably diminished.

The digested meals is predominantly Our site damaged down inside the modest intestine by bile, pancreatic and various enzymes secreted in the intestinal mucosa [b19]. These digestive aids are essential for lipid soluble bioactive compounds, including some nutritional vitamins (A, D, E and K), carotenoids and PUFAs. The sequential obligatory steps of lipid digestion just before absorption are partial gastric hydrolysis, emulsification by bile and more lipolysis by pancreatic lipases. These enzymes release absolutely free fatty acids and monoacylglycerol which kind micelles so which the lipids can be absorbed throughout the water barrier and to the intestinal enterocytes [b21–b24].
Indian sarsaparilla vine will not be a real sarsaparilla, but is in fact an in depth loved one of American Milkweed and European Pleurisy Root. It truly is customarily used for snakebites, Persistent skin illnesses, and autoimmune sicknesses such as RA. The Lively chemical constituents of the plant involve coumarins and triterpenoid saponins, which act as oxygen radical scavengers and immune modulators though shielding kidneyand liver function.

Nettle is often named Stinging Nettle with fantastic reason—as anybody who comes in contact with it is going to attest! The leaves of Urtica dioica are made use of as a medicine and food stuff since ancient instances. “Nettle” originated with the Anglo-Saxon phrase ‘netel’ or ‘noedl’, indicating ‘needle’.It refers back to the tiny needle-like hairs in the plant. These hairs are coated with formic acid, histamine, serotonin, and acetylcholine, and cause a localized swelling and rash when touched. The history of nettles in managing the suffering and swelling of arthritic conditions focused on its topical use.
